Somunnan Seongsu Gamjatang
A legendary 24-hour Korean restaurant established in 1983, famous for its deeply flavorful gamjatang (pork bone soup). Located in the trendy Seongsu neighborhood, this local favorite has maintained its reputation for over four decades by serving hearty, authentic Korean comfort food at any hour.
The restaurant's signature gamjatang features rich, savory broth slow-cooked with pork bones, potatoes, and aromatic vegetables. Huge portions make it perfect for sharing, and the consistent quality has earned it a devoted following among both locals and visitors. The casual, no-frills atmosphere reflects its focus on what matters most – exceptional food that satisfies day or night. Solo diners are welcome with dedicated counter seating.
Location
45 Yeonmujang-gil, Seongdong-gu, Seoul (3-5 minute walk from Seongsu Station Exit 4)
Somunnan is conveniently located near Seongsu Station, in one of Seoul's hottest neighborhoods known for trendy cafes, indie shops, and industrial-chic spaces. The 24-hour operation makes it perfect for late-night cravings or early morning meals. Expect wait times during peak hours due to its popularity – arriving off-peak or using the solo counter seats can help. The generous portions are ideal for sharing. Takeout is available.
